Output b5c13afc51a381ff11c490d6a905ab743376ecc3a4622b4a74ff21c8531f87ae:11

value
6624749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e18c4d76561dca4acc1de7773052f5e2e4cce59 OP_EQUAL
address
34S9sGn2GcUwfCVPecCU9sYunADcG1dwCw
transaction
b5c13afc51a381ff11c490d6a905ab743376ecc3a4622b4a74ff21c8531f87ae
confirmations
283474
spent
true